Cerro Bandera
Cerro Bandera is a mountain in Magdalena Municipality, Veracruz and has an elevation of 1,591 metres. Cerro Bandera is situated nearby to the hamlet Zacatla, as well as near Chicomoceloc.Places in the Area

Rafael Delgado
Town
Rafael Delgado, former known as San Juan del Río, is a municipality located in the mountainous central zone of the Mexican state of Veracruz, about 140 km from the state capital Xalapa. Rafael Delgado is situated 5 km northwest of Cerro Bandera.
